Selection of canadaboard.net forums for :

triforms

TriForms

Where you can talk about games, whether its a ps, xbox, or nintendo system or just a pc.

forum, #triforms, games, free, rider, xbox, game, whether, nintendo, system, just

Search for a forum in the directory


Create a free forum

Create your triforms forum